The design of an application can vary significantly and be influenced by many factors. These factors are not only technical but are influenced by the teams involved in building, managing, and maintaining the applications. Some patterns, for example, work best with small dedicated teams as opposed to a larger number of geographically dispersed teams. Other design-related patterns handle different types of workload better and are used in specific scenarios. Other patterns have been designed around the frequency of change and how to limit the disruption of changes to an application once it has been released to users.

Design patterns are essentially reusable solutions to common programming problems. When used correctly, they meet crucial software requirements with ease and reduce costs. This book will uncover effective ways to use design patterns and demonstrate their implementation with executable code specific to both C# and .NET Core.
Hands-On Design Patterns with C# and .NET Core begins with an overview of object-oriented programming (OOP) and SOLID principles. It provides an in-depth explanation of the Gang of Four (GoF) design patterns, including creational, structural, and behavioral. The book then takes you through functional, reactive, and concurrent patterns, helping you write better code with streams, threads, and coroutines. Toward the end of the book, you’ll learn about the latest trends in architecture, exploring design patterns for microservices, serverless, and cloud native applications. You’ll even understand the considerations that need to be taken into account when choosing between different architectures such as microservices and MVC.
By the end of the book, you will be able to write efficient and clear code and be comfortable working on scalable and maintainable projects of any size.
